The foundation of any accurate size chart is a consistent and correct measurement technique. To utilize a centimeter-based chart effectively, you must first know the exact length of your foot. Place a blank sheet of paper against a wall on a hard floor. Stand barefoot on the paper with your heel gently touching the wall, ensuring your weight is distributed evenly. Mark the paper at the very tip of your longest toe. The distance from the edge of the paper at the wall to this mark, measured in centimeters, is your foot length. This objective measurement is your key, far more reliable than recalling your size in another brand's shoe.

A comprehensive Yeezy 350 V2 size chart in centimeters directly correlates this foot length measurement to the corresponding internal length of the shoe. For instance, a foot measuring 25.0 cm typically aligns with a US Men's size 6, which has an internal shoe length of approximately 26.0 cm. This 1.0 cm difference, or "toe allowance," is a critical concept. The chart reveals the pattern: a US Men's size 9 (foot ~26.5 cm, shoe ~27.5 cm), a size 11 (foot ~28.0 cm, shoe ~29.0 cm), and so on. This consistent relationship demystifies the sizing. If your foot is 28.7 cm, you can confidently see that a size 12 (internal ~29.5 cm) offers closer to a 0.8 cm allowance, which may be preferable for a tighter fit, while a size 12.5 (internal ~30.0 cm) provides more room.

The true value of this centimeter data is in navigating the 350 V2's specific fit characteristics. The Primeknit material is designed to stretch and form to your foot, but its initial feel is notably snug, particularly in the toe box and midfoot. For most wearers, the chart data supports choosing a half-size up from your measured centimeter-equivalent TTS (True to Size). If your foot is 27.0 cm (aligning with a US Men's 9), selecting a size 9.5 (internal length ~28.0 cm) grants that crucial extra space for the knit to stretch comfortably without constricting your toes. This recommendation is not arbitrary; it is a direct interpretation of the physical measurements in context.

Foot width and personal preference are integral variables that the centimeter chart helps you manage. Individuals with wider feet, even after measuring length, should strongly consider a full size up. The chart provides the hard data: going from a size 10 (internal ~28.0 cm) to a size 11 (internal ~29.0 cm) adds a full centimeter in length, which also translates to increased volume and width throughout the shoe's interior. Conversely, those seeking an ultra-snug, "sock-like" fit might choose the size that matches their exact foot length, accepting a minimal allowance. The chart empowers this informed choice by showing you the exact millimeter differences you are deciding between.

Comfort in the Yeezy 350 V2 is a direct function of fit precision. A shoe that is too short, even by a few millimeters, can cause the toes to press against the front, leading to discomfort during extended wear and potentially damaging the knit's structure. A shoe that is too long compromises the iconic silhouette, causing unwanted creasing and a loss of the secure, hugging feel. The centimeter chart is the tool that mitigates these risks. It shifts the decision from guesswork to geometry, allowing you to target the exact internal length that will accommodate your foot's dimensions and your desired fit feel.
